Create IRS MeF Login Service Request Message

See more XML Digital Signatures Examples

This example demonstrates how to create a digitally signed Login Service Request Message.

This example used the documentation at https://www.irs.gov/pub/irs-utl/mef-doc-stp_ref_guide.pdf as a guide.

It creates signed XML as specified in section 4.1.1 found in Section 4: Example A2A Web Service Messages.

# First, let's load the certificate + private key to be used for signing (from a PFX).
# (It is also possible to use certificates installed on a Windows system, or from other file formats..)
$pfx = New-Object Chilkat.Pfx
$success = $pfx.LoadPfxFile("qa_data/pfx/cert_test123.pfx","test123")
if ($success -eq $false) {
    $($pfx.LastErrorText)
    exit
}

# We'll be needing the X.509 signing cert as base64 for the BinarySecurityToken, so let's get it now..
# The certificate having the private key should be the 1st in the PFX.

$signingCert = New-Object Chilkat.Cert
$success = $pfx.CertAt(0,$signingCert)
if ($success -eq $false) {
    $($pfx.LastErrorText)
    exit
}

$bdCert = New-Object Chilkat.BinData
$signingCert.ExportCertDerBd($bdCert)
$sbCert64 = New-Object Chilkat.StringBuilder
$bdCert.GetEncodedSb("base64",$sbCert64)

# -------------------------------------------------------------------------------------------
# Setup the XML DSig generator object to create the desired signature.

$gen = New-Object Chilkat.XmlDSigGen

$gen.SigLocation = "SOAP-ENV:Envelope|SOAP-ENV:Header|wsse:Security"
$gen.SigLocationMod = 0
$gen.SigNamespacePrefix = "ds"
$gen.SigNamespaceUri = "http://www.w3.org/2000/09/xmldsig#"
$gen.SignedInfoCanonAlg = "EXCL_C14N"
$gen.SignedInfoDigestMethod = "sha256"

# Set the KeyInfoId before adding references..
$gen.KeyInfoId = "KeyId-256137097"

# -------- Reference 1 --------
$gen.AddSameDocRef("id-1214941501","sha256","EXCL_C14N","","")

# -------- Reference 2 --------
$gen.AddSameDocRef("id-1871558655","sha256","EXCL_C14N","","")

# Provide a certificate + private key. (PFX password is test123)
$cert = New-Object Chilkat.Cert
$success = $cert.LoadPfxFile("qa_data/pfx/cert_test123.pfx","test123")
if ($success -eq $false) {
    $($cert.LastErrorText)
    exit
}

$gen.SetX509Cert($cert,$true)

$gen.KeyInfoType = "Custom"

# Create the custom KeyInfo XML..
$xmlCustomKeyInfo = New-Object Chilkat.Xml
$xmlCustomKeyInfo.Tag = "wsse:SecurityTokenReference"
$xmlCustomKeyInfo.AddAttribute("xmlns:wsu","http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d")
$xmlCustomKeyInfo.AddAttribute("wsu:Id","STRId-1862925355")
$xmlCustomKeyInfo.UpdateAttrAt("wsse:Reference",$true,"URI","#CertId-1673181727")
$xmlCustomKeyInfo.UpdateAttrAt("wsse:Reference",$true,"ValueType","http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509v3")

$xmlCustomKeyInfo.EmitXmlDecl = $false
$gen.CustomKeyInfoXml = $xmlCustomKeyInfo.GetXml()

# -------------------------------------------------------------------------------------------
# Load XML to be signed...
$sbXml = New-Object Chilkat.StringBuilder
$xmlToSign.GetXmlSb($sbXml)

# Update BinarySecurityToken_Base64Binary_Content with the actual X509 of the signing cert.
$nReplaced = $sbXml.Replace("BinarySecurityToken_Base64Binary_Content",$cert.GetEncoded())

$gen.Behaviors = "IndentedSignature"

# Sign the XML...
$success = $gen.CreateXmlDSigSb($sbXml)
if ($success -eq $false) {
    $($gen.LastErrorText)
    exit
}

# -----------------------------------------------

# Save the signed XML to a file.
$success = $sbXml.WriteFile("c:/temp/qa_output/signedXml.xml","utf-8",$false)

$($sbXml.GetAsString())
